Core Concepts: Sleep Associations and Sensory Regulation
Understanding the principles behind sleep toys is crucial for using them effectively. Two key concepts are:
1. **Sleep Associations:** Babies learn to associate certain objects or activities with sleep. A consistent bedtime routine and the presence of a specific sleep toy can signal to the baby that it’s time to sleep. This association can help them fall asleep more easily and stay asleep longer.
2. **Sensory Regulation:** Infants are highly sensitive to sensory input. Overstimulation can lead to fussiness and difficulty falling asleep. Sleep toys help regulate sensory input by providing gentle, predictable stimuli that promote calmness. For example, a white noise machine can mask distracting sounds, while a soft, cuddly toy can provide tactile comfort.
Think of sleep associations like Pavlov’s dogs – they associate the bell with food. Similarly, infants will associate their sleep toy with the process of falling asleep. This association is strengthened through consistent use and positive experiences.

The Snoo: A High-Tech Sleep Solution for Infants
The Snoo Smart Sleeper is a bassinet designed to soothe infants and promote better sleep. Developed by Dr. Harvey Karp, author of “The Happiest Baby on the Block,” the Snoo combines gentle rocking, white noise, and a secure swaddling system to mimic the sensations of the womb. It’s marketed as a revolutionary sleep solution that can help babies sleep longer and more soundly.
Expert Explanation of the Snoo
The Snoo works by responding to a baby’s cries and movements. When the baby fusses, the Snoo automatically increases the rocking motion and white noise level to soothe them back to sleep. The swaddling system keeps the baby securely on their back, reducing the risk of rolling over and potentially suffocating. The Snoo’s core function is to provide a consistent and responsive sleep environment that helps babies feel safe and secure.

Cons/Limitations
1. **High Price Point:** The Snoo is a significant investment, which may be a barrier for some families. The cost can be prohibitive, especially for those on a tight budget.
2. **Reliance on Technology:** The Snoo’s reliance on technology means that it may not be suitable for families who prefer a more low-tech approach to infant care. Some parents may feel uncomfortable relying on a machine to soothe their baby.
3. **Swaddling Dependence:** The Snoo’s secure swaddling system may create a dependence on swaddling, which can make it difficult to transition the baby to a crib without swaddling. This requires a gradual weaning process to avoid disrupting sleep patterns.
4. **Size Limitations:** The Snoo is designed for infants up to six months of age or until they can sit up independently. This means that families will eventually need to transition the baby to a crib or bed.

Key Alternatives
* **Halo BassiNest Swivel Sleeper:** This bassinet offers a similar level of safety and convenience as the Snoo, but at a lower price point. However, it lacks the Snoo’s responsive technology and automated features.
* **4moms MamaRoo Sleep Bassinet:** This bassinet offers a variety of rocking motions and sounds, but it does not have a secure swaddling system or mobile app integration.

1. **Question:** At what age is it safe to introduce a sleep toy into my infant’s crib?
* **Answer:** Experts generally recommend introducing a soft, safe sleep toy around 6-12 months of age, once the risk of SIDS decreases and your baby has more motor control. Always ensure the toy is free of small parts, loose strings, or buttons that could pose a choking hazard.
2. **Question:** How can I ensure my baby doesn’t become overly reliant on a sleep toy to fall asleep?
* **Answer:** Use the sleep toy as part of a consistent bedtime routine, but don’t let it become the sole sleep crutch. Vary the routine and encourage self-soothing skills, such as gentle rocking or humming. Gradually reduce reliance as your baby grows.
3. **Question:** What are the best types of sleep toys for infants with sensory sensitivities?
* **Answer:** Opt for toys with soft, natural materials and minimal embellishments. Avoid toys with loud noises, bright lights, or strong smells. Look for weighted blankets or plush toys that provide gentle pressure for a calming effect.
4. **Question:** How do I properly clean and maintain sleep toys to prevent the spread of germs?
* **Answer:** Follow the manufacturer’s instructions for cleaning. Most soft toys can be machine-washed on a gentle cycle and air-dried. Regularly inspect toys for damage and repair or replace them as needed.
